Transaction 9825d916df1349827720a7998950b002d6ed6010e1e3b40cd745be97ebcafc66

block
d12ca776429bef362f0bb035ee06fb78f75a86c0026af4ddfbe87eb9c0569ea6

1 Input

549 Outputs